Reminder that, as of noon on Inauguration Day, the
"POTUS" twitter and the the "VP" twitter accounts
get turned over to the new occupants of the offices.
The old twitter accounts are kept intact but the name is archived.

Trump has the POTUS account again (although he usually used his personal twitter during his prior term as president.)

J.D.Vance now has the VP twitter.

 

The old accounts are preserved by the National Archives, as follows:

Joe Biden's tweets as President are preserved at
https://x.com/POTUS46Archive

Kamala Harris' tweets as VP are preserved at
https://x.com/VP46Archive

Barack Obama's tweets as President are preserved at 
https://x.com/POTUS44

Joe Biden's tweets as VP are preserved at
https://x.com/VP44

(yes I know the naming is inconsistent, but that's where they are)


Tweets from Trump's prior term as president, as I said, were usually on his personal account,
but anything on the POTUS account
from his prior term (January 20, 2017-January 20, 2021)
is preserved at
https://x.com/POTUS45


Mike Pence's tweets as VP are preserved at 
https://x.com/VP45
